Gentoo Websites Logo
Go to: Gentoo Home Documentation Forums Lists Bugs Planet Store Wiki Get Gentoo!
Bug 670166 - media-radio/xastir-2.1.0: bump request to new version
Summary: media-radio/xastir-2.1.0: bump request to new version
Status: RESOLVED FIXED
Alias: None
Product: Gentoo Linux
Classification: Unclassified
Component: Current packages (show other bugs)
Hardware: AMD64 Linux
: Normal enhancement (vote)
Assignee: Thomas Beierlein
URL:
Whiteboard:
Keywords:
Depends on:
Blocks:
 
Reported: 2018-11-02 18:40 UTC by Teun Blok
Modified: 2018-12-08 14:12 UTC (History)
2 users (show)

See Also:
Package list:
Runtime testing required: ---


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Teun Blok 2018-11-02 18:40:15 UTC
Media-radio/xastir-2.0.8-r1 is now in the Gentoo distro tree. Works fine!

Since february 2018 there seems to be a new version on https://www.github.com/xastir, e.g. xastir-2.1.0

In the present media-radio/xastir-2.0.8-R1.ebuilt the SRC_URI is ="mirror://sourceforge/${PN}/${P}.tar.gz", perhaps this should be changed in the new SRC_URI, e.g. ="mirror://github.com/Xastir/Xastir/tree/branch-release-2.1.0" or something like this...

Is it possible to implement a new media-radio/xastir-2.1.0.ebuilt in the Gentoo distro tree?

TIA

Teun


Reproducible: Always
Comment 1 Thomas Beierlein gentoo-dev 2018-11-10 17:14:37 UTC
Thanks for pointing it out.

I have an ebuild what basically works, but needs some additional improvement. As time is sparse in next three weeks please be patient.
Comment 2 Larry the Git Cow gentoo-dev 2018-12-08 14:12:56 UTC
The bug has been closed via the following commit(s):

https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=3df5e2ab3fc65d013149563b178803f3258f2136

commit 3df5e2ab3fc65d013149563b178803f3258f2136
Author:     Thomas Beierlein <tomjbe@gentoo.org>
AuthorDate: 2018-12-08 14:11:23 +0000
Commit:     Thomas Beierlein <tomjbe@gentoo.org>
CommitDate: 2018-12-08 14:11:23 +0000

    media-radio/xastir: Version bump
    
    Closes: https://bugs.gentoo.org/670166
    Package-Manager: Portage-2.3.52, Repoman-2.3.12
    Signed-off-by: Thomas Beierlein <tomjbe@gentoo.org>

 media-radio/xastir/Manifest                        |  1 +
 media-radio/xastir/files/xastir-2.1.0-scripts.diff | 92 ++++++++++++++++++++++
 media-radio/xastir/xastir-2.1.0.ebuild             | 91 +++++++++++++++++++++
 3 files changed, 184 insertions(+)